Overall Satisfaction with TeamViewer

By integrating TeamViewer in the employee onboarding manual, we were also able to set appointments during IT training weekends. TeamViewer sessions for onboarding have been added to the checklists and the steps documented to provide consistency, and logs are maintained for audit and issues of HR concern.
We use TeamViewer in onboarding new team members across the organization because we are a fast-growing company with remote workers from different countries. Now our Human Resources and Information Technology staff use it for the installation of standard programs, for explaining configurations of the accounts that employees need, and for checking clients’ compliance with security measures.

Pros

  • Using remote desktops during onboarding means that all the systems are set, configured and secure.
  • It has stability issues across different OS types, and it currently supports multiple monitors hence working with different systems is quite convenient.
  • When it comes to onboarding tasks therefore TeamViewer is of great help because it records the logging history of the activities executed.

Cons

  • At times subscribers behind corporate VPNs get connection problems that need prior change or setting up.
  • The remote control through the Smartphone can be more fluid especially on touchscreen devices.
  • In certain cases connections have to be adjusted manually since some firewall configurations prevent connections.
  • With the help of welcome automation the onboarding cycle has decreased from two weeks generated by email instruction to only one week.
  • Employees’ preparedness was enhanced and working efficiency in the first week was enhanced as well.
  • The IT team also benefited from getting throughout the variety and the state of the software loaded on each of these devices.

Perfect for organizations that are transitioning to hybrid work models or switched to fully remote work. Helps to ensure stability and security while implementing systems to the employed staff. They are less effective if the new hires are not IT-savvy or if they do not have some kind of admin privileges at their personal computers.
